WebDec 30, 2013 · Hirsch means “deer” or “stag” in Yiddish. It is the root of many Ashkenazic last names including Hirschfeld, Hirschbein/Hershkowitz (son of Hirsch)/Hertz/Herzl, Cerf, Hart, and Hartman. It is the Yiddish translation of the Hebrew word for gazelle – tsvi. The gazelle was the symbol of the tribe of Naphtali. WebGerman: habitational name from the Harz Mountains in central Germany. German: from a short form of any of various ancient Germanic compound names beginning with the first element hard ‘hardy brave’. North German: from a form of Low German Hart 1 altered to the phonology of standard German. German and Dutch : from a personal name derived from a short form of the various Germanic compound names with the first element hard ‘hardy’, ‘brave’, ‘strong’. German : nickname for a stout-hearted or kind-hearted individual, from Middle High German herze ‘heart’. Jewish (Ashkenazic) : ornamental ...

WebNaphtali Tzvi is often followed by Hirsh (or Hersh or Hertz, depending on dialect), which is Yiddish for “deer.” Although not technically accurate, this reflects the historical use of the word tzvi, which slowly drifted from meaning gazelle to deer among European Jews who were familiar with deer but never saw gazelles.
